Work done for college class, following the nand2tetris course.
Subjects covered:
- Boolean Logic and Arithmetic
- Sequential Logic
- Machine Language
- Computer Architecture
- Assemblers
- Virtual Machines - Stack implementation
- High-level Languages
- Compilers
- Operating Systems
Final project: A clone of the Chrome Browser game Dino Run (chrome://dino), developed in the Jack programming language for the Hack computer. Demo video of the game.